Ventosa Massage Cupping Therapy

Ventosa Massage Cupping Therapy is performed by placing glass on exact accupoints on your back. A technique is used to originate a vacuum inside the glass placed on your back which lifts the skin. The practitioner then moves the cup toward the outside parts of the body sucking the air away.

At Chris and Chat Spa, we ask our patients to lie on their back for this therapy. We only use cups made of strong glass to ensure our client's safety. To originate a vacuum, a flame from a burning cotton ball is placed in an upside-down cup. When the oxygen in the cup burns out, the cup is placed directly on the skin where it is held in place by a strong suction. This draws the skin up inside the cup. Don't worry, this will not burn your skin. The flame is just needed to originate vacuum for the suction effect.

The skin inside the cup reddens due to the strong cupping which indicates that circulation has been brought to the surface. There is a deep warmth and tingling sensation after the treatment. Ventosa Cupping is generally a painless procedure. The blush should disappear in a day or two.

It's animated to note that this technique is known to open the "Meridians" of the body. According to traditional Chinese medicine, the flow of "qi" travels throughout the body in channels called Meridians. These are the conduits straight through which power flows to every part of the body. Illness results when the qi is blocked at certain points or is not flowing properly throughout the body.

Ventosa Cupping opens these Meridians in the body. The stagnated and out of balanced qi can be restored by exerting suction and pressure resulting in invigorating power flowing throughout the body. Cupping can also be used when qi needs to be drawn to the outside of the body from deep within to nourish muscles and the skin.
